WebThe operculum of certain species of Turbinidae is sometimes used as a very inexpensive organic "gemstone" in rings, bracelets, amulets etc. These opercula are commonly known as "cats eye" (or more recently "Shiva's eye"). [citation needed] The turban snail Turbo petholatus is the species whose operculum is most widely used, ...
